Fed Chief Gives Significant Boost to Proposals for Principal Relief as Tool in Loss Mitigation Efforts

Fed Chairman Ben Bernanke this week gave a strong endorsement for the concept of writing down home mortgage balances as a tool to help pull the housing market out of what appears to be a deepening downturn. With growing numbers of borrowers owing more on their... Read More

Fannie Gets Into Consumer Lending Business With New HomeSaver Loss Mitigation Program

Fannie Mae last week rolled out a new loss mitigation program through which it will fund unsecured personal loans to help troubled mortgage borrowers catch up on their payments. Under the HomeSaver Advance program, eligible borrowers will sign a... Read More

OCC Seeks Comprehensive Monthly Data from Banks to Keep Track of Delinquencies, Loss Mitigation Activities

The Office of the Comptroller of the Currency last week asked nine large banks to begin submitting comprehensive mortgage servicing data monthly to enable it to get a more detailed, periodic view of the market and track loss mitigation efforts. The required data... Read More
